Lawyer Charlie Arglist is looking to say goodbye to Wichita by revisiting the landscape of his used-up life. Yet before the sun rises, before he can leave town with a suitcase of stolen money, Charlie's ultimate scam explodes, uncovering a world full of twists that offers no mercy and allows few survivors.

Overshadowed in a number of ways by the movie it inspired, staring John Cusack and Billy Bob Thornton, Scott Phillips novel of suspense and Christmas is short, winning and forceful.
A variation on the get-outta-town motif, we follow a semi tough, semi corrupt mid level semi crook on Christmas Eve as he makes the rounds, killing time while waiting for his meet up with his partner. The plan is to split the loot and split town. Things don't go quite as planned. Full of engaging characters, twisty plotting and humor at once dark and sometimes slap-stick, this is well written entertainment.
